Zwei Werte in der Datenbank gleichzeitig updaten
am 01.06.2005 13:47:33 von Kai-Alexander Ude
Hallo Leute!
Irgendwie steh ich heute auf'm Schlauch ...
Ich will mit einem Klick zwei Werte in der MySQL-DB updaten. Das ganze
habe ich mir so vorgestellt:
$sql = "update users set password = ENCRYPT('" . $_POST['pw'] . "') AND
password_plain = '" . $_POST['pw'] . "' where email='" . $_POST['email']
.. "'";
Wenn ich AND password_plain = '" . $_POST['pw'] . "' rausnehme, funzt es
wieder ganz normal. Woran liegt das?
Thx a lot!
Kai
Re: Zwei Werte in der Datenbank gleichzeitig updaten
am 01.06.2005 14:10:55 von Kai-Alexander Ude
Nun bin ich vom Schlauch runter. Es klappt alles!
Anstatt dem AND einfach ein , rein und gut is :)
Kai
> Hallo Leute!
>
> Irgendwie steh ich heute auf'm Schlauch ...
> Ich will mit einem Klick zwei Werte in der MySQL-DB updaten. Das ganze
> habe ich mir so vorgestellt:
>
> $sql = "update users set password = ENCRYPT('" . $_POST['pw'] . "') AND
> password_plain = '" . $_POST['pw'] . "' where email='" . $_POST['email']
> . "'";
>
> Wenn ich AND password_plain = '" . $_POST['pw'] . "' rausnehme, funzt es
> wieder ganz normal. Woran liegt das?
>
> Thx a lot!
> Kai
Re: Zwei Werte in der Datenbank gleichzeitig updaten
am 01.06.2005 14:23:06 von dev-null-use-reply-adress
Kai-Alexander Ude schrieb:
> Nun bin ich vom Schlauch runter. Es klappt alles!
> Anstatt dem AND einfach ein , rein und gut is :)
Ein Tipp: Anstelle des Schlauches einfach das hervorragende
MySQL-Manual zur Hand nehmen. Das ist fast noch besser, als
das ohnehin schon exellente PHP-Manual.
Mit Hilfe eines Manuals erübrigen sich meist auch unnötige
Fragen an Newsgroups, Mailinglisten, etc.
Und dann bitte nochmal bei http://learn.to/quote vorbeischauen,
um "Antwort oben drüber schreiben" zukünftig vermeiden. Danke!
Gruß, JPM